Amazon has restocked the Pokémon TCG: Prismatic Evolutions Surprise Boxes today at $59.99. But is it worth it? The TCG community is divided between those who stick to the Manufacturer's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) of $22.99 and those willing to pay the current "Market Price" of $59.99. Sold and shipped directly by Amazon, these boxes are considered to be at market price, though significantly above MSRP. The debate over the value is certainly intriguing.

Pokémon TCG: Prismatic Evolutions Surprise Box

Each box includes one of nine randomly selected foil promo cards, each featuring a special logo. While the box itself is attractive and includes stamped versions of the popular Eeveelution ex cards—Eevee ex, Vaporeon ex, Jolteon ex, Flareon ex, Espeon ex, Umbreon ex, Leafeon ex, Glaceon ex, or Sylveon ex—it's worth noting that you only receive one card per box. The odds of collecting all nine can be daunting, especially at Amazon's pricing.

Is it a nice gift? Absolutely. But is it practical to buy multiple boxes hoping to pull your favorite Eeveelution? At $59.99, it might not be the best choice.

If you're primarily interested in the Surprise Box for the promo cards, it might be more cost-effective to buy them individually. The most expensive card, Umbreon, matches the price of a single box, while the others are well under $20. For the cost of two to three Surprise Boxes, you could potentially complete the entire collection. If you enjoy the thrill of opening packs and hoping to pull these promos, go for it, but be aware of the cost.

Spending over a thousand dollars on a Pokémon card might seem excessive, but the Umbreon SIR has significantly dropped in price since its release, now at $1100, a decrease of around $500. All other chase cards from Prismatic Evolutions have fallen below the $500 mark, with Roaring Moon ex SIR at $221. These prices may continue to drop as the year progresses and attention shifts, offering good value compared to the recent inflated market.
